Personalized accessories
Help your loved one set their service dog apart from a typical house pet by giving them accessories that showcase their pup’s extraordinary role. Custom dog bandanas and vests in various colors and prints are good choices. However, instead of merely printing the pup’s name on the products, you can print phrases or sentences to help passersby immediately identify the dog as a service animal.
Gift certificates to a pet salon or spa
A service dog works tirelessly practically 24/7 to ensure the safety and well-being of the person you love. What better way to thank a hardworking canine than with gift certificates to a pet salon or spa where they can receive much-deserved tender loving care?
Pet groomers provide pampering services that any dog will enjoy. The staff will bathe the dog, brush the pup’s teeth, trim the dog’s hair and nails, and clean the pup’s ears. Your loved one’s service dog will indeed become more attentive and energized to return to their duties after a relaxing spa day.
Delicious dog treats
Giving your loved one’s service dog high-quality treats is another excellent way of showing gratitude. As with gift certificates, buying treats can help the owner save money since these are must-have items for any pet owner. When buying dog treats as presents, pay attention to the amount of fat to prevent the service animal from gaining unnecessary weight.

Pet store gift cards
Paying for food and other dog supplies probably consumes much of the service dog owner’s living expenses. So, why don’t you help ease some of the financial strain they experience by giving them gift cards from their favorite pet stores? Besides helping the recipient save money, gift cards allow the service dog handler to get the items they need and want for their hardworking pup.
A staycation at a dog-friendly hotel
A staycation is another fitting gift for a disabled person with a service dog. Staying in a beautiful pet-friendly hotel can help pet and owner relax and recharge as they don’t have to worry about tidying up, cooking, or doing their usual chores. They can eat a satisfying breakfast, sit by the pool with their favorite drinks (or, in the dog’s case, their favorite snacks), go for guided tours, and do all sorts of exciting activities together.
Customized items that highlight the bond with their service dog
Take advantage of customization services to transform everyday items into impressive gifts that a service dog owner will love.
Try giving them T-shirts, pillows, mugs, or socks with their dog’s face printed on them. Aside from pictures, you can also opt for humorous messages that any service dog owner will find relatable. For example, a plain white shirt with a print on the back that says, “service human, please do not pet” will surely get a chuckle from your recipient.
